How so you mean calculating them on the fly? You need to at least load the data to perform operations on it.
Grover's algorithm does not require you to load the data to be searched through if it can be generated instead. Grover's algorithm is not neccesarily searching through a list but searching through the output of a function. Sure if your function is an array index operator you need to load the underlying data, but many large search problems are not that.
